menstrual in Greek

menstrual in Greek is εμμηνορροϊκός, έμμηνος, καταμήνιος — menstrual means relating to menstruation or the menstrual period.

menstrual in Greek

εμμηνορροϊκός
adj
Pronounced: emminorroikos
Of or relating to the menses.
έμμηνος
adj
Pronounced: emminos
(dated) Occurring once a month; monthly.
καταμήνιος
adj
Pronounced: kataminios
(dated) Occurring once a month; monthly.
μηνιαίος
adj
Pronounced: miniaios
(dated) Lasting for a month.
